Professional Standards

Functions

Internal Affairs
Internal Affairs handles internal administrative investigations related to alleged member misconduct. IA also is the Department’s control agent in all investigations of citizen complaints and directly investigates complaints that involve use of force resulting in serious injury to a citizen, alleged violations of criminal laws by a member or alleged immoral conduct by a member. IA conducts administrative investigations into certain incidents due to the magnitude and/or sensitivity of the incident even if a citizen complaint has not been received. In addition, IA coordinates background investigations for all applicants applying for police department employment.

Staff Inspections
Staff Inspections conducts inspections of various districts, divisions, and sections of the Department as directed by the Chief of Police. Inspection results are prepared in report form to advise the Chief of Police of those activities inspected. Reports include, but are not limited to, efficiency/economy of operations and conditions or situations requiring remedial action.
